#3e9c62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e9c62 is composed of 24.3% red, 61.2%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143 degrees, a saturation of 43.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#3e9c62 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ffc4 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

● #3e9c62 color description : Dark moderate cyan - lime green.
#3e9c62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e9c62 has RGB values of R:62, G:156,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 4103266.
